摘要
A multifilamentary oxide superconducting wire (10) having a low aspect ratio and a relatively high critical current density, and being suitable for a stranded wire (30), is provided. In order to produce such a wire, a tape-shaped, multifilamentary oxide superconducting wire (70) prepared by the powder-in-tube process is cut along its length. The resulting multifilamentary oxide superconducting wires (10) have a width smaller than that of the tape-shaped wire (70). The resulting wires typically have an aspect ratio of one to two. The filaments (12) of the resulting wires are in the shape of a ribbon extending in the longitudinal direction, and arranged substantially parallel to each other and in layers. The filaments have an aspect ratio greater than two. The filaments include a filament (12a,b,c) having a portion substantially not covered with the stabilizer (11).
